Transaction 1406736840eb78330addaf1359b96e0e6411d85b5debbe62db8814ca9279943b
1 Input
1 Output
-
1406736840eb78330addaf1359b96e0e6411d85b5debbe62db8814ca9279943b:0
- value
- 1507790
- script pubkey
- OP_0 OP_PUSHBYTES_20 1f93988c4b6eeaedcbb0c78121702a2021a47076
- address
- bc1qr7fe3rztdm4wmjasc7qjzup2yqs6gurk8y3dt5